Jump to content
Main menu
Main menu
move to sidebar
hide
Navigation
Main page
Recent changes
Random page
freem
Search
Search
Appearance
Create account
Log in
Personal tools
Create account
Log in
Pages for logged out editors
learn more
Contributions
Talk
Editing
Openai/69408af5-1bf8-800f-b5dc-86cd01e07ec0
(section)
Add languages
Page
Discussion
English
Read
Edit
Edit source
View history
Tools
Tools
move to sidebar
hide
Actions
Read
Edit
Edit source
View history
General
What links here
Related changes
Special pages
Page information
Appearance
move to sidebar
hide
Warning:
You are not logged in. Your IP address will be publicly visible if you make any edits. If you
log in
or
create an account
, your edits will be attributed to your username, along with other benefits.
Anti-spam check. Do
not
fill this in!
=== Assistant: This is a good question because it cuts to something that sounds obviously wrong at first glance β and would be wrong iβ¦ === This is a good question because it cuts to something that sounds obviously wrong at first glance β and would be wrong if done naively. Short answer: models are not trained by letting them βbabble to themselves.β Synthetic data works because it is generated under constraints, filters, and external objectives that the base model does not already satisfy. Below is the precise mechanism. ==== You are correct about this part. ==== If a model simply: * Generates text * Trains on it directly * Repeats the cycle β¦it will degrade: * Errors reinforce * Diversity collapses * Output converges to bland averages * Hallucinations compound This is called model collapse and it is well documented in the literature. So that is not what frontier labs are doing. ==== Synthetic data is useful because the generator and the learner are not the same model in the same role. ==== Common patterns: ===== - A more capable model generates high-quality data ===== * A smaller or earlier checkpoint learns from it * The student improves without copying raw source text This is knowledge distillation, not self-echoing. ===== - Several different models generate candidate outputs ===== * Outputs are compared, voted, filtered, or ranked * Only high-agreement or high-quality samples are kept This avoids single-model bias. ===== - Model proposes answers ===== * Humans verify, edit, or reject * Accepted samples become training data This dramatically scales human supervision. ==== Synthetic data is especially effective for: ==== * Rare edge cases * Long-tail reasoning problems * Safety violations * Multistep logic * Adversarial prompts * Multilingual coverage gaps * Code edge cases Human data is extremely sparse in these areas. You are not rehashing the average internet β you are densifying weak regions of the capability space. ==== Synthetic data is not accepted blindly. ==== Samples are filtered by: * Ground-truth solvers (math, code execution) * Rule-based validators * Consistency checks * Reward models * Disagreement detection * Regression tests Only outputs that pass external correctness criteria are kept. This is the key part that prevents collapse. ==== This is not new or speculative. ==== Examples: * AlphaGo trained largely on self-play * AlphaZero surpassed all human games without human data * Code models improve via compile-and-test loops * Math models verify via symbolic solvers Language models are catching up to this paradigm. ==== Synthetic data: ==== * Is cheaper * Is legally clean * Can be precisely targeted * Can be infinitely regenerated under new constraints One human-written paragraph can spawn: * Multiple paraphrases * Contradictions * Explanations * Counterexamples * Simplifications * Multilingual versions All different training signals, not duplicates. ==== No β but it means: ==== * Novel facts still come from real-world data * Skill and reasoning improvements increasingly come from synthetic data Think of it this way: : ==== Your concern becomes valid when: ==== * Synthetic data dominates too much * Teacher models are weak * Filters are lax * Objectives are misaligned This is an active research problem, and labs monitor for collapse signals continuously. ==== - Yes, naive self-training would be garbage ==== * That is not what is happening * Synthetic data works because it is constrained, filtered, validated, and targeted * It expands capability without expanding copyright exposure * It is now one of the main reasons token counts can grow safely If you want, next we can: * Walk through a concrete synthetic-data pipeline step by step * Discuss how collapse is detected empirically * Compare synthetic data vs human data returns * Or dig into whether synthetic dominance eventually caps intelligence Just tell me where to go next.
Summary:
Please note that all contributions to freem are considered to be released under the Creative Commons Attribution-ShareAlike 4.0 (see
Freem:Copyrights
for details). If you do not want your writing to be edited mercilessly and redistributed at will, then do not submit it here.
You are also promising us that you wrote this yourself, or copied it from a public domain or similar free resource.
Do not submit copyrighted work without permission!
Cancel
Editing help
(opens in new window)